Transaction 312973106531429ab308d22b2719979b87c91473a763a8ee8c54d41100a0e317
1 Input
1 Output
-
312973106531429ab308d22b2719979b87c91473a763a8ee8c54d41100a0e317:0
- value
- 3077113
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24066681ee3360e2a2dcd4c4731d7b9de7d168d1 OP_EQUAL
- address
- 34yVvA9tkiT8XcpbGgtNDu3PihHXEKoTT4